Application Process with contact details
You can send your CV to raj.sforum@nic.in or you may go directly to the Commission with your CV and a bona-fide certificate to apply for an internship.

First impression, first day formalities, infrastructure
We went to Commission and got ourselves registered as interns in main office.
Classes are held for interns and we were sent to one such class where the Registrar of the State Commission was giving a lecture on Consumer laws.
The infrastructure of the building is average.
Main tasks
We had to read case files, discuss among ourselves and had classes on Consumer law. Our queries were addressed by office members. We also had to attend the court proceedings.
Work environment and people
Everyone was very helpful, however, there was no specific internship program designed for interns. It depends on the individual to learn as much as he could during the internship.
You will have to take the pain to ask for work. There were no deadlines given.
Best things
My co interns were fantastic. We had a lot of fun together. Moreover we also learnt a lot regarding Consumer Laws which is an upcoming field of law in the future.
Bad things
Not sufficient attention was paid to the interns. The infrastructure could be improved.

Office Timings
The timings are not very strict. We normally interned from 10:00 am to 3:00 pm.
Attendance is compulsory. However if you don’t feel like working you could just get your attendance marked and return home on some days.
